Storm Pitch Blue Pearl Urethane

Storm has created the Pitch Blue, a pearl urethane ball, for their Thunder Line. This ball was designed to be cleaner through the heads and more reactive at the backend on lighter and shorter oil conditions. The Capacitor core gives this ball a straighter but strong delivery.

  • Color: Blue Pearl
    All colors do vary somewhat from the picture shown
  • Coverstock: Controll Plus Pearl Urethane
  • Weight Block: Capacitor Core
  • Finish: 2000-grit Abralon
  • RG: 2.57 (for 15# ball)
  • Differential: 0.022 (for 15# ball)
  • Recommended Lane Condition: Light Oil

Question:


I have a Storm Crux, Crux pearl and my spar ball (Hammer True Blood) im looking for adry lane ball either the Storm Joyride or the Pitch Blue.. which would be the better buy?

6/15/2016 - By

Have an answer to this question?

Answer:


The Pitch Blue Pearl is going to be a little better suited for dry lanes. The urethane coverstock is a weaker coverstock than the reactive cover on the Joy Ride and this lets the Urethane do its best work in light to dry lanes. This Pitch Blue Pearl will be a very smooth reaction on the backend and will be very easy to read which is the trademark of most urethane balls. The Joyride would be a little too aggressive for dry lanes and you could have the Joyride rolling out too early for you.
